Why Programming Is a High-Demand Career Path in Today’s Industry
In an increasingly digital world, programming has emerged as one of the most sought-after and essential career paths across virtually every industry. From finance and healthcare to entertainment and education, businesses and organizations rely on skilled programmers to build, maintain, and improve the technology they depend on. The path to becoming a programmer is now seen not only as a lucrative option but also as a strategic and future-proof career move for individuals looking to thrive in a dynamic job market.
The Role of Programmers in the Modern Economy
Programmers are the architects of the digital age. They write the code that powers software applications, websites, mobile apps, data systems, and artificial intelligence tools. In doing so, they enable automation, innovation, and efficiency in almost every field. With the world moving rapidly toward digitization, the demand for individuals who can build and manage complex systems is skyrocketing.
Whether it’s developing e-commerce platforms, maintaining cybersecurity protocols, or implementing data-driven decision-making tools, programmers are at the heart of every technological solution. Their role is no longer restricted to IT companies; today, even traditional industries are hiring coders to lead their digital transformation initiatives.
Why Is Programming in Such High Demand?
1. Digital Transformation Across Industries
Every sector—be it retail, logistics, manufacturing, or public services—is undergoing digital transformation. This shift requires a workforce capable of creating and managing software, websites, databases, and IT infrastructure. As a result, programmers have become indispensable across both tech and non-tech companies.
2. The Rise of Tech Startups and Innovation Hubs
Globally, the startup ecosystem is thriving, with new ventures needing skilled programmers to build their products from scratch. Whether it’s a fintech app, a social media tool, or a healthcare monitoring system, coding is the backbone of these innovations. This surge in startups has created a massive demand for talented developers and engineers.
3. Emergence of New Technologies
Technologies like artificial intelligence, blockchain, machine learning, cloud computing, and the Internet of Things (IoT) are becoming mainstream. Each of these technologies requires specialized programming knowledge to build functional, secure, and scalable systems. Programmers with expertise in modern frameworks and languages are highly valued and well-compensated.
4. Remote Work and Global Hiring
Programming is a field that naturally lends itself to remote work. Companies are increasingly hiring developers from around the world, expanding opportunities for talented individuals regardless of their location. This global talent demand further boosts the appeal of programming as a career.
5. Strong Earning Potential and Career Growth
Programmers often enjoy competitive salaries, even at entry-level positions. As they gain experience and learn new technologies, they can quickly move into higher-paying roles such as senior developer, software architect, tech lead, or engineering manager. The opportunities for upward mobility make programming an attractive long-term career choice.
The Versatility of Programming Skills
One of the most compelling aspects of programming is its versatility. Programmers can specialize in various areas including:
- Web development (front-end and back-end)
- Mobile app development
- Data science and analytics
- Cybersecurity
- Game development
- DevOps and system administration
- Embedded systems and hardware integration
This wide range of options ensures that programmers can find a niche that aligns with their interests and strengths.
How to Get Started with a Programming Career
Starting a programming career doesn’t necessarily require a four-year computer science degree. Many successful programmers are self-taught or have attended coding bootcamps, online courses, or community college programs. The key is consistent practice, problem-solving, and building real-world projects to showcase your skills.
Begin with popular languages like Python, JavaScript, or Java, and gradually move toward frameworks and tools relevant to your desired specialization. Contributing to open-source projects, creating a GitHub portfolio, and participating in hackathons can further strengthen your profile.
The Path to Becoming a Programmer
The path to becoming a programmer typically involves learning coding languages, understanding how software systems work, and applying that knowledge to build useful programs. However, success also depends on developing a problem-solving mindset, staying updated with the latest industry trends, and continually improving your skillset. With thousands of free and paid learning resources available, the journey is accessible to anyone motivated to pursue it.
Conclusion
Programming is more than just writing code—it’s about solving problems, creating value, and driving innovation. In a world increasingly shaped by technology, programmers are the builders of the future. With high demand, excellent pay, and diverse opportunities, there has never been a better time to explore programming as a career path. And with the support of institutions like Coding Temple, you can take the first step toward a successful, fulfilling future in tech.
Leave a Reply